Trubar from the Bakery on Main

So the non-bar girl I am, I have to say I was skeptical to give these bad boys a try. I hate the fact that bars have no flavor, are kind of one mushy texture-less log and are overly sweet. These were everything but that. I was seriously impressed by the six flavors where you could literally see each and every ingredient they were made of. 

Trubars are fruit and nut based bars that provide a good source of fiber and Omega, made with low GI ingredients, and are dairy and casein free. They are also low in sodium, contain no trans fat or cholesterol, certified gluten free, Non GMO Project verified and Kosher Parve. These can only be found to order online at http://www.bakeryonmain.com with free shipping, plus 25% off sleeves of 12 bars. So who is Bakery on Main? They were founded in 2003 in a small bakery on Main Street in Glastonbury, Connecticut. They kept hearing celiac customers complaining about their lack of delicious tasting food, only having options that lacked flavor. Now, they produce these bars to fit such dietary needs.

 

Their six flavors include Hazelnut Chocolate Cherry Bar, Walnut Cappuccino Bar, Fruit and Nut Bar, Raspberry Chocolate Almond Bar, Coconut Cashew Bar and Apricot Chai Bar. Hi, I’m Skinny by Cornfields, Inc. 

Hi, I’m Skinny is a new skinny snack line that is the latest non-GMO, grain based snack with a long skinny tube like shape. They pack up to 17 grams of heart healthy whole grains per serving with up to 40% less fat than normal potato chips. They use sunflower oil and some wicked seasonings to make the flavor pop in each of their six flavors. Even better, they have two flavors that are gluten free (the Veggie Tortilla and Sweet Potato).
